About the Department
The Department of Electronics and Communication Engineering was established in the year 1985, with a vision to develop the Department as a Center of Excellence in Research and Development. Our mission is to develop innovative teaching and learning pedagogies among students and infuse scientific temperament.
The Department of Electronics and Communication Engineering at Hindustan Institute of Technology and Science has a long standing tradition of excellence. The programme provides a sound foundation for students wishing to pursue a career in Electrical Engineering, Communication, Control Systems, Robotics, Sensor Systems, Internet of Things, Artificial Intelligence, VLSI systems through a diverse range of theoretical skills and practical experience, which are presented in the context of real time applications.

The PG Program M.Tech Digital Image Processing primarily deals with the processing and transformations to be made on the image. Tagging of images in the videos, image search, etc. along with the applications in Medical Imaging, Search Engines, Home Security, Satellite Image Processing and Robotics has boosted up the importance of the course.
The PG Program in Embedded and Real Time Systems focuses on design and implementation of Embedded and Real Time Systems which controls industrial processes, automotive and consumer electronic appliances. This programme motivates and prepares students to pursue a detailed study of specific problems in real time computing and system development.
The DRDO collaborated and AICTE approved M.Tech. Course in Defence Technology (Communication Systems & Sensors) would infuse interest in students and motivate them to pursue their career in research and development for defense and security to join defense, PSUs and private defense industries. The M.Tech. in Defence Technology courses has been designed to produce postgraduates who will have the necessary theoretical & experimental knowledge, skill and aptitude in various defense technologies areas and pursue them to carry out R&D in defense.

Programmes Offered
Undergraduate : (Duration: 4 Years)
- B.Tech (ECE) - Electronics & Communication Engineering
- B.Tech ECE with Specialization in Electronics Manufacturing Technology
Postgraduate : (Duration: 2 Years)
- M.Tech (ECE) with specialization
- Digital Image Processing
- Embedded & Real Time Systems
- M.Tech. Defence Technology (Communication Systems & Sensors)
